Air Conditioning Repair

Cooling systems tend to reveal problems gradually. You may first notice that the house feels slightly warmer than usual even though the thermostat hasnt changed. The system keeps running, but the home never fully cools down. Sometimes, the unit may begin making unusual noises or turning off suddenly during the peak heat hours. Cooling units contain several areas where trouble can develop like the outdoor condenser, the internal evaporator coil, electrical connections, refrigerant flow, and air moving through the duct system. At Harold HVAC Services serving Bonita Springs, FL, our team inspect every part closely during a service call. By tracing how the system removes heat from the house, they can pinpoint where the cooling cycle is breaking down. Once the issue is corrected, the system should return to its normal rhythm of cooling the house gradually without running longer than necessary.

HVAC System Installation

Every heating and cooling system reaches a stage where fixing it repeatedly is no longer worthwhile. The equipment may still function, but breakdowns become more frequent and efficiency begins to decline. Upgrading the unit provides a chance to install equipment that matches the needs of the house more closely. Before recommending a new unit, Harold HVAC Services in Bonita Springs, FL reviews the structure of the house. Square footage, insulation, airflow patterns, and the design of the ductwork all influence how a heating and cooling system should be selected. Choosing equipment that fits these conditions helps avoid unnecessary strain on the system or cycling too frequently. Once installation begins, each part of the new system is connected and calibrated so that the equipment operates smoothly within the homes structure.

Ductwork Inspection and Repair

Ductwork moves conditioned air throughout the building, yet it often is concealed within walls and structural spaces. Due to its hidden placement, problems can form without being detected right away. Tiny gaps in the ductwork may allow cooled or heated air to escape before reaching the targeted spaces. Accumulated dust or small obstructions can also reduce airflow. Whenever Harold HVAC Services in Bonita Springs, FL evaluates ductwork, the goal is to understand how air travels through the system. Areas where airflow weakens or escapes are repaired so the system can distribute air evenly again. Improved airflow often allows the heating and cooling equipment to operate more efficiently.

Bonita Springs is a city in Lee County, Florida, United States. The population was 53,644 at the 2020 census. It is part of the Cape Coral-Fort Myers, Florida Metropolitan Statistical Area, on the state's southwest coast.
